The Stigma Faced by Psychiatric Patients
Individuals dealing with emotional challenges often encounter significant prejudice within the community. This negative perception can result from ignorance about these conditions, frequently reinforced by media portrayals and a silence surrounding the topic. The impact of this reproach are profound, leading to embarrassment, loneliness, and hesitation in getting care. Many patients refrain from therapy fearing judgment or damage to their reputation. Ultimately, eradicating this bias requires greater awareness, candid discussions, and a shift in attitudes towards psychological health.

Private vs. State : Exploring Mental Facility Alternatives
When needing emotional support, you may discover the choice between a exclusive and a state facility . Personal centers often offer boutique settings, possibly with improved amenities and quicker wait times, but typically come with a greater price tag. Conversely, government hospitals provide a essential resource to the community, often accepting patients regardless of their economic situation, though they may face increased wait lists and reduced personalized support . Ultimately , the best selection depends on your individual circumstances and financial means .
